    How Do I determine what KV Leopard I have?

    Im not going to name names and invite bashing here, but I purchased a gas to FE conversion for my boat from a supplier. Im quite happy with everything that I purchased, and it works really well. However, I was told I was getting a specific motor, but instead I got the Leopard 5692, water jacket already installed. I tried to remove the water jacket because I know the side of the Leo cans reads what motor and KV it is, but for fear of breaking a seal, I left it alone. How would I determine the KV? Or is there a simple way to get the water jacket off without damaging the seals? All I know is after a full run on 8s spinning a X452 prop, motor/esc/lipos and barely warm. Nothing over 100 degrees. I want to change my prop to something larger, but I would really like know what motor Im using before I buy. Suggestions?

    You should be able to get new O rings for the jacket.I saw them somewhere,Kintec or here. You could put a few drips of veggie oil(it is just what I use to install them) inside the cooler for lubricant to slide the seals off the motor.
